“Keep on driving”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 14 January 2005
2
people found this review helpful

Three of my colleagues and I had the horrid misfortune of having The "Flagstone Mol" (the "t" and the "e" on the sign had burned out) recommended to us as a nice place to stay while we attended a training in Port Angeles recently. Upon first glance, my better judgement abandoned me and I didn't object to this being our destination for the night. (First Mistake) We asked to view a room prior to making a final determination regarding staying the night there. The room I shared with a coworker smelled of a locker room, while the room my other coworkers were to stay in was acceptable. Again, better judgement fled and I didn't object. (Second Mistake) The decision to stay at the "Flagstone Mol" now behind us, we went to dinner. Upon our return, as we walked though the parking lot having a conversation at a reasonable decibel level relative to being outside, we were verbally reprimanded for being too loud and for doing so after 10pm. Apparently our voices pierced the single pane windows with the faulty seals and caused a tremendous amount of discomfort to the visibly bitter and grumpy desk attendant. Better judgement now back with me, I decided not to make a bigger issue of this encounter and retired for the night. Upon checkout the next day, I asked for a comment card. After explaining what a comment card is, the staff member asked if I planned to write about the "mean lady that was such a --- to ya the night before" - her words. I told her we thought it was unnecessary and also informed her the time of the incident was actually 8:55pm and not after 10pm as she indicated. She said she would apologize, but made sure to point out that we were louder than we thought and they have "workers" that live there that get up at 4:30am that need their rest. (She never actually apologized) That point apparently made without consideration for any of the rest of their paying customers. Bottom line is this.....I've had to selectively lobotomize myself so as to not have to relive that nightmare. Save your money, drive a mile up the road, stay someplace else, be able to maintain your dignity as well as the structural integrity of your brain.

“Not for kids (of any age)”
1 of 5 stars Reviewed 17 August 2004
3
people found this review helpful

Rooms were very nice & spacious. However, service was rude and crabby. Managers definately not "kid" friendly. After careful research we found they raised the prices by $20 a night for a baseball team of 11 families. Our boys were well behaved and respectful 12 year olds. They were asked to be quiet by 8 pm. A little odd for the summer months when it is still light out and with a pool that stays open until 10 pm. Flagstone definately won't get a second stay out of the Russell clan. However they didn't keep us from having a great time in a beautiful city!
